public ResultadoOperacion GuardarProducto(ProductoDTO _productoDTO) { ProductoServicio serv = new ProductoServicio(); ResultadoOperacion resultado = serv.GuardarProducto(_productoDTO); return(resultado); }
public JsonResult GuardarProducto(string nombre, string descripcion, int cantidad, int tipoProductoId) { try { //Producto prod = ComunServicio.ObtenerDtoFromString<Producto>(producto); int id = productoServicio.ObtenerProductosTodos().Count; ProductoDto prod = new ProductoDto() { ProductoID = id + 1, Nombre = nombre, Descripcion = descripcion, Cantidad = cantidad, TipoProductoID = tipoProductoId }; int pk = productoServicio.GuardarProducto(prod); return(new JsonResult { Data = new { Success = true, Data = pk } }); } catch (Exception ex) { return(new JsonResult { Data = new { Success = false, Mensaje = ex.Message } }); } }
public JsonResult GuardarProducto(int idProducto, string nombre, string descripcion, decimal precio, int stock, int idCategoria) { try { idProducto = productoServicio.GuardarProducto(idProducto, nombre, descripcion, precio, stock, idCategoria); return(new JsonResult { Data = new { Success = true, Data = idProducto } }); } catch (Exception ex) { return(new JsonResult { Data = new { Success = false, Data = "", Mensaje = ex.Message } }); } }